  In the proactive error handling mode, the PMD will set the data path
pointers to dummy functions and then try recovery, in this period the
application may still invoking data path API. This will introduce a
race-condition with data path which may lead to crash [1].

Although the PMD added delay after setting data path pointers to cover
the above race-condition, it reduces the probability, but it doesn't
solve the problem.

To solve the race-condition problem fundamentally, the following
requirements are added:
1. The PMD should set the data path pointers to dummy functions after
   report RTE_ETH_EVENT_ERR_RECOVERING event.
2. The application should stop data path API invocation when process
   the RTE_ETH_EVENT_ERR_RECOVERING event.
3. The PMD should set the data path pointers to valid functions before
   report RTE_ETH_EVENT_RECOVERY_SUCCESS event.
4. The application should enable data path API invocation when process
   the RTE_ETH_EVENT_RECOVERY_SUCCESS event.

Also, this patch introduce a driver internal function
rte_eth_fp_ops_setup which used as an help function for PMD.
